A Romantic Getaway in Greece: 5-Day Honeymoon Itinerary

Thursday, January 25: Arrive in Athens

Begin your romantic journey in the ancient city of Athens. In the morning, visit the iconic Acropolis, where you'll be captivated by the majestic Parthenon and bre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, take a leisurely stroll through the charming Plaka neighborhood, known for its narrow streets, traditional shops, and cozy cafes. As the evening sets in, indulge in a romantic dinner at a rooftop restaurant overlooking the illuminated Acropolis.

  • Acropolis: €20, 2-3 hours
  • Plaka: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Rooftop Dinner: €50-€100, 2-3 hours
Friday, January 26: Explore Santorini

Catch a morning flight to the enchanting island of Santorini. Start your day with a visit to the picturesque village of Oia, known for its white-washed buildings and stunning sunsets. In the afternoon, take a boat tour to the volcanic caldera and enjoy a refreshing swim in the hot springs. As the evening approaches, savor a romantic candlelit dinner overlooking the Aegean Sea.

  • Oia: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Boat Tour: €60-€80, 4-5 hours
  • Candlelit Dinner: €80-€150, 2-3 hours
Saturday, January 27: Discover Mykonos

Embark on a ferry ride to the vibrant island of Mykonos. Spend the morning exploring the charming streets of Mykonos Town, admiring the iconic windmills and colorful buildings. In the afternoon, relax by the stunning beaches of Psarou or Paradise. As the evening unfolds, experience the lively nightlife of Mykonos with its trendy bars and clubs.

  • Mykonos Town: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Beach Relaxation: Free, 3-4 hours
  • Nightlife: €50-€100, 3-4 hours
Sunday, January 28: Escape to Crete

Take a short flight to the largest Greek island, Crete. Start your day by visiting the ancient Palace of Knossos, an archaeological site that will transport you back in time. In the afternoon, explore the charming old town of Chania, with its Venetian harbor and narrow streets filled with boutique shops. As the evening sets in, enjoy a romantic dinner at a traditional tavern, savoring Cretan cuisine.

  • Palace of Knossos: €15, 2-3 hours
  • Chania Old Town: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Tavern Dinner: €50-€100, 2-3 hours
Monday, January 29: Delight in Rhodes

Fly to the historic island of Rhodes, known for its medieval charm. Start your day by exploring the medieval town of Rhodes, a UNESCO World Heritage site, and visit the Palace of the Grand Master. In the afternoon, relax on the beautiful beaches of Lindos or Tsambika. As the evening approaches, wander through the enchanting streets of the Old Town and enjoy a romantic dinner in a courtyard restaurant.

  • Rhodes Old Town: Free, 2-3 hours
  • Beach Relaxation: Free, 3-4 hours
  • Courtyard Dinner: €50-€100, 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a truly unique experience, venture off the beaten path and explore the hidden gems of Greece. Head to the lesser-known island of Naxos, where you can discover secluded beaches, charming villages, and ancient temples. Alternatively, consider visiting the Peloponnese region, which offers breathtaking landscapes, ancient ruins, and charming coastal towns like Nafplio. These destinations are loved by locals and provide a more intimate and romantic setting for your honeymoon.
